Course overview
The course contains lifesaving skills and includes
- Understanding the role of the first aider, acting safely, cross infection, recording incidents, available equipment and its use
- Administer first aid to a casualty who is unconscious
- Administer c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R) and how to access and use an AED (Defibrillator)
- Administer first aid to a casualty who is choking, wounded or suffering from shock
- Provide appropriate first aid for minor injuries, small cuts, grazes, minor burns and scalds
- Administer first aid to a casualty with, injuries to bones, muscles and joints, including suspected spinal injuries, chest injuries, burns and scalds, eye injuries, sudden poisoning, anaphylactic shock
- Recognise the presence of major illness and provide appropriate first aid including, heart attack, stroke, epilepsy, asthma, diabetes
- Formative and Summative assessments will take place during the course in order to verify that the learning objectives have been achieved.
